shake out

/SH EY1 K AW0 T/
verb
  1. 1

    (also figurative) To agitate a piece of cloth or other flexible material in order to remove dust, or to try to make it smooth and flat.

  2. 2

    To unfurl a reef from a sail

  3. 3

    To result or transpire.

    โ€œWe are curious to see how this all shakes out.โ€
